The cheapest way to get from Worcester to Surrey is to bus which costs £25 - £35 and takes 6h 26m.
The fastest way to get from Worcester to Surrey is to drive which takes 2h 29m and costs £30 - £45.
No, there is no direct bus from Worcester station to Surrey. However, there are services departing from Worcester Bus Station and arriving at North Downs Way via Varsity Drive and Cromwell Road Bus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 6h 26m.
No, there is no direct train from Worcester to Surrey. However, there are services departing from Worcester Shrub Hill and arriving at Dorking Deepdene via Reading.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 4m.
The distance between Worcester and Surrey is 124 miles. The road distance is 124.9 miles.
The best way to get from Worcester to Surrey without a car is to train which takes 3h 4m and costs £40 - £150.
It takes approximately 3h 4m to get from Worcester to Surrey, including transfers.
Worcester to Surrey bus services, operated by National Express, depart from Worcester Bus Station.
Worcester to Surrey train services, operated by Great Western Railway (GWR), depart from Worcester Shrub Hill station.
The best way to get from Worcester to Surrey is to train which takes 3h 4m and costs £40 - £150. Alternatively, you can bus, which costs £25 - £35 and takes 6h 26m.
